Printer drivers act as the translator between your operating system (OS) and your physical POS hardware. Outdated drivers frequently cause communication errors, dropped print jobs, or misaligned text on receipts.

It is heavily recommended to cross-reference the download with your specific printer manufacturer's official support page. Look for the exact model you own and browse their "Downloads" or "Drivers" tab to find version 11301.
